TOSS IT UP - WARD RACES

The final day of voting for the 2007 Mayor's race is almost here. To most, its time to say THANK GOD!

As for the Ward races, I have not really been looking at the races very closely since the Primary, because I felt none of these races were going to be all that interesting and be overshadowed by the Mayor's race.

However, time and close proximity to election day, things change;

In a very short period of time, it looks like the Ward 2 race between Tom Bullock and Dan Shields as become as heated as the Mayor's race. The other three races are all but decided except for the tabulation of the margin of victory.

Kevin Butler will win in a walk, my guess he will garner 75% or above of the Ward 1 votes over Paul Conroy.

Ward 2 race will be a squeaker for Dan Shields over Tom Bullock, may even go into automatic recount since I believe that the numbers will be less than 3% difference.

In Ward 3, Mike Summers was all but anointed to be councilman as soon as he announced for the race. Joe Dangelo, who happens to be the challenger is slated to have a similar fate as Paul Conroy, but I think Dangelo will put up number near 30%.

Mary Louise Madigan is running opposed, so she has essentially been re-elected by acclimation.

So Here is the Ward Lineup:

WARD 1 - KEVIN BULTER
WARD 2 - DAN SHIELDS
WARD 3 - MIKE SUMMERS
WARD 4 - MARY LOUISE MADIGAN



So there will be 2 newcomers on the Council Bench in January, now that number could increase by one more if Ed Fitzgerald is able to win the Mayor's race.
